网站首页 > 文章中心 > 其它

php数据库模糊搜索源码

作者:小编 更新时间:2023-10-15 19:01:05 浏览量:64人看过

求一个PHP数据库模糊搜索带分页的代码

script type="text/javascript"if(window.location.toString().indexOf('pref=padindex') != -1){}else{if(/AppleWebKit.*Mobile/i.test(navigator.userAgent) || (/MIDP|SymbianOS|NOKIA|SAMSUNG|LG|NEC|TCL|Alcatel|BIRD|DBTEL|Dopod|PHILIPS|HAIER|LENOVO|MOT-|Nokia|SonyEricsson|SIE-|Amoi|ZTE/.test(navigator.userAgent))){if(window.location.href.indexOf("?mobile")0){try{if(/Android|Windows Phone|webOS|iPhone|iPod|BlackBerry/i.test(navigator.userAgent)){window.location.href="{dede:global.cfg_mobileurl/}/list.php?tid={dede:field.id/}";}else if(/iPad/i.test(navigator.userAgent)){}else{}}catch(e){}}}}/script

script type="text/javascript" src="/skin/js/png.js"/script

php数据库模糊搜索源码-图1

![endif]--

script type="text/javascript"

$(function(){

//一次纵向滚动一个

btnGo:{up:'#goU',down:'#goD'},

direction:'up'

});

/script

window.onload = function(){

newsFontMove("fontjump"); // 鼠标放上,字体上下挪

newsFontMove("fontjumpcolor"); // 鼠标放上,字体上下挪

colorChange("fontjumpcolor"); // 隔行换色

enterAnimation("news_fadein");

if(typeof(data) != "undefined"){

var lefttype = new LeftType(data,"left-type",0); // 多级分类

}

afx.conHeightAuto();

};

window.addEventListener("resize",function(){

},false);

link rel="stylesheet" type="text/css" href="/skin/css/child_page.css" /

script type="text/javascript" src=""/script

/head

body

php include_once("baidu_js_push.php") ?

!-- 头部 --

{dede:include filename="head.htm"/}

!-- 头部 end --

!-- 左侧部分 --

{dede:include filename="left.htm"/}

!-- 左侧部分 end--

!-- 内容部分 --

li a href="[field:arcurl/]" title="[field:title/]" class="pg-color"[field:title/]/a span[field:pubdate function="MyDate('Y-m-d',@me)"/]/span /li

{/dede:list}

/ul

ul

!-- 内容部分 end--

这是我网站,你看看能用吗?

PHP模糊查询怎么实现?

①请注意php中的变量,始终以 $ 开头,你有好几处都没写正确

$connect?=?mysqli_connect('localhost',

'mysql用户名,开发用的一般是root',

'用户名对应的密码',

'要连接的数据库');

mysql_query('?SELECT?*?FROM?text_table?limit?10?');

mysqli_query($connect,?'?SELECT?*?FROM?text_table?limit?10?');

if(!empty($keyword)){

$conn?=?mysqli_connect(?...?);

if?(mysqli_connect_errno())?{

printf("连接失败:?%s\n",?mysqli_connect_error());

exit();

$keyword?=?addslashes($keyword);

$sql?=?"SELECT?*?FROM?user?where?username?LIKE?'%$keyword%'";

$result?=?mysqli_query($conn,$sql);

$user?=?array();

while?($row?=?mysqli_fetch_assoc($result))

{

$user[]=$row;

mysqli_free_result($result);

mysqli_close($conn);

请问谁有php模糊搜索代码

一般都是用sql语句搜索的

$sql = select username from tables where username like '%你想要的名字%';

$query = mysql_query($sql);

while($rs = mysql_fetch_array($query)){

echo $rs['username'];

在$sql中 利用 like %% 这样来模糊搜索

第二种是用正则匹配

$sql = select username from tables where username regexp '你想要的名字';

regexp '你想要的名字'; 这个是正则匹配

PHP如何实现模糊搜索?

mysql支持自然语言的全文搜索

对于字段的要求:

只能是CHAR, VARCHAR, 或 TEXT 类型的字段

表类型是MyISAM

在表建好,并导入数据后,建立一个fulltext index(索引)

用法:

命中的每一行都会有个分数,分数越大表示结果越接近keyword,分数越低的就是越模糊的结果

以上就是土嘎嘎小编为大家整理的php数据库模糊搜索源码相关主题介绍,如果您觉得小编更新的文章只要能对粉丝们有用,就是我们最大的鼓励和动力,不要忘记讲本站分享给您身边的朋友哦!!

版权声明:倡导尊重与保护知识产权。未经许可,任何人不得复制、转载、或以其他方式使用本站《原创》内容,违者将追究其法律责任。本站文章内容,部分图片来源于网络,如有侵权,请联系我们修改或者删除处理。

编辑推荐

热门文章